At the center of this tension is Maggie, portrayed by Morgan Kohan, and her estranged husband Liam, played by Marcus Rosner. Although Maggie had previously made it clear that she wanted Liam to leave town so she could move on with her life, circumstances have made that separation far from simple. Their relationship, already strained by years of emotional distance and unanswered questions, becomes even more complicated when Maggie unexpectedly discovers that their annulment was never finalized. This shocking detail means that, legally, they are still married—an unexpected twist that reignites unresolved emotions and raises the stakes of their interactions.

In the previous episode, tensions escalated significantly when Maggie confronted Liam and demanded that he leave Sullivan’s Crossing. She believed that his presence was preventing her from moving forward, particularly as she attempts to build a new life for herself. However, despite her firm stance, emotions remained unsettled beneath the surface. When things began to calm down, Maggie made an effort to approach the situation more rationally. She went to speak with Liam at his cabin, hoping for a more constructive conversation. But what she encountered there completely shifted her perspective.

While at the cabin, Maggie noticed Liam hanging laundry shirtless, and it was then that she saw the deep, disturbing scars covering his back. The sight clearly shook her. These were not minor injuries—they were severe enough to suggest a traumatic experience, something Liam had never mentioned. For Maggie, who is not only emotionally connected to Liam but also a medical professional, the discovery raised immediate concern and curiosity. It was clear that something serious had happened to him, and his silence about it only made the situation more troubling.

In a preview clip from the following episode, Maggie runs into Liam again—this time on the beach. In a small town like Sullivan’s Crossing, such encounters are almost inevitable. Determined to get answers, Maggie confronts him directly about the scars she had seen. However, Liam’s response is consistent with his past behavior. As a war journalist, he has likely experienced intense and dangerous situations, but he also has a tendency to shut down emotionally when faced with difficult conversations. Rather than opening up, he attempts to deflect and minimize the situation.

Maggie immediately recognizes this pattern. She points out that Liam has always avoided serious discussions, especially when they touch on emotional or painful topics. Before addressing the scars, she expresses concern about his current injury—a foot wound caused by stepping into a rusty trap in the woods. She warns him not to go swimming with stitches, but Liam reassures her by showing that he has taken precautions with a waterproof bandage. This brief exchange reflects a familiar dynamic between them: Maggie’s concern contrasted with Liam’s tendency to downplay risks.

The conversation then turns more personal. Liam admits he is surprised that Maggie is even speaking to him, given how harsh their last interaction was. Maggie acknowledges that she may have overreacted and apologizes for snapping at him. In turn, Liam also apologizes, admitting that his decision to show up unannounced was a mistake. He suggests that he could have handled things more appropriately, such as simply calling to deal with the annulment paperwork instead of disrupting her life.

Maggie Confronts Liam About the Mysterious Scars on His Back on 'Sullivan's  Crossing' (Exclusive Sneak Peek)

Despite these mutual apologies, the underlying tension remains unresolved. Maggie brings up the scars again, stating that she could not ignore what she saw. Liam tries to dismiss her concerns, claiming that the injuries are not as bad as they appear. But Maggie is not convinced. She calls him out for making light of a serious issue, accusing him of using humor or indifference as a way to avoid confronting reality—something she has seen him do many times before.

When Maggie presses further and asks directly what happened, Liam refuses to engage. He shuts down the conversation, telling her that he appreciates her concern but insists that she does not need to worry about him. This response only reinforces Maggie’s frustration. For her, understanding what happened is not just about curiosity—it is about closure. Liam’s disappearance shortly after their impulsive marriage left a lasting emotional wound, and without answers, she cannot fully move on.

Although the scene ends before revealing Maggie’s reaction, it is clear that this moment is building toward a critical turning point. Maggie’s nature, both as a caring individual and as a doctor, makes it impossible for her to simply ignore Liam’s condition. At the same time, her personal history with him adds another layer of urgency. She needs honesty, not only to understand his past actions but also to free herself emotionally.
